Two-dimensional visualization of the kinematic structure of the spiral galaxy M 81

A technique for visualizing the large-scale of a galaxy is described which is based on the distribution of disk regions having systematic wave motions of neutral hydrogen. The distribution of regions observed in the M 81 galactic plane shows a large-scale structure which can be explained by a spiral model with variable pitch angle. The visualized large-scale kinematic structure agrees with the spiral structure of H II regions as well as with the H I density distribution.
